    Frequent IP Resets - why?


    Hi,

    Im experiencing my computer blocking websites randomly, some as frequently used as Gmail. When this problem comes up I do a "netsh int ip reset" and it fixes the problem for a couple of days, after which the internet starts acting up again with the same exact problem.

    My WiFi connection is great and we just had a new modem installed.


    Can anyone advise me on what might be going on and steps I may take to fix it?

    There are a lot of possible reasons why your internet connection keeps on disrupting. It is possible that your
    drivers are outdated, TCP/IP
    needs to be reset/reconfigure, or the issue is within your internet connection itself. We suggest that you perform these
    methods of troubleshooting and let us know if you notice any changes:

    Method 1: Network and Internet Troubleshooter.

    To run the troubleshooter, follow these steps:


    • On the search bar, type
      Troubleshooting
      and hit
      Enter.

    • Choose
      Network and Internet.

    • Run
      the following
      Troubleshooter:

      • Internet Connections

      • Network Adapter

      • Incoming Connections

    Method 2: Reset TCP/IP

    To do this, follow these steps:


    • Run
      Command Prompt
      as
      Administrator.

    • Run
      this command:

      • netsh
        int
        ip reset
        and hit
        Enter.

    Exit
    Command Prompt
    and
    monitor your
    WiFi connection.

    Method 3: Reconfigure TCP/IP

    To do this, follow these steps:


    • Run
      Command Prompt
      as
      Administrator.

    • Run
      these following commands:

      • netsh
        int
        tcp set heuristics
        disabled

      • netsh
        int
        tcp
        set global
        autotuninglevel=disabled

      • netsh
        int
        tcp set global
        rss=enabled

    First Method: Reset both TCP/IP stack and winsock.

    Sometimes winsock or the TCP/IP stack gets corrupted. To reset TCP/IP stack and winsock, please follow these steps:

    • Open Command Prompt (Admin)
    • Type the following commands one at a a time and hit Enter after each command:
    netsh winsock reset catalog

    netsh int ip reset reset.log hit

    Second Method: Release and renew IP address.

    To release and renew IP address, please follow these steps:

    • Open Command Prompt (Admin)
    • Type ipconfig /release and hit Enter
    • Type ipconfig /renew and hit Enter
    • Type Exit and hit Enter
